See morePomeranian Grooming Needs 1. Coat maintenance. Daily brushing with a slicker brush is recommended to keep the stunning coat in top condition, free from dead hair, debris, fleas, and tough mats. Winter is the season where your Pomeranian really needs extra care. Regardless of whether it’s snowing, the air is still at its driest during this season. Moisture in the air is known as the humidity factor. When the weather is cold, it’s difficult for the air to retain any moisture.

Pomeranians have three facial variations: teddy-bear face, fox face, and baby-doll face. Each variation has a specific set of characteristics that give them the “fox”, “teddy-bear”, and “baby-doll” look. Pomeranians have a double coat of fur that is designed to keep them warm in the winter and cool in the summer. It is recommended to brush them weekly and to have them professionally groomed every few months to keep their coat healthy and free of mats. 2.Nov 9, 2023 · 9. Professional Grooming: When and Why. While basic grooming can be done at home, professional groomers can tackle the more challenging aspects of Pomeranian care, such as a full haircut, which might be needed every 4 to 6 weeks to keep their coats manageable. 10. Jan 2, 2024 · 4. Puppy Cut. Image credit: bannmha / Instagram. The puppy cut is very similar to a teddy bear cut. However, unlike the teddy bear cut, in a puppy cut, the length of your Pomeranian’s entire coat will be consistent. Touch-ups and maintenance can be relatively simple for dogs with the puppy cut. 3. White Pomeranian puppies often do not stay white. White pom puppies have pink points ( i.e., nose, eye rims, and pads) at birth. The prices asked for white Pom puppies are often higher than those of other colored puppies. Eye stains are often an issue with white Poms. This means black, red, cream, orange, brindle parti poms, blue and red merle, and sable colors should have black points. Blue sable and blue must have blue points. Brown merle, brown, and beaver must have brown colored points. Parti-color is the phrase that describes dogs that have different degrees of white markings.
